Identification of allosteric inhibitors of the ecto-5'-nucleotidase (CD73) targeting the dimer interface.
PLoS computational biology - 1 Jan 2018
Rahimova Rahila, Fontanel Simon, Lionne Corinne, Jordheim Lars Peter, Peyrottes Suzanne, Chaloin Laurent
Abstract excerpt
The ecto-5'-nucleotidase CD73 plays an important role in the production of immune-suppressive adenosine in tumor micro-environment, and has become a validated drug target in oncology. Indeed, the anticancer immune response involves extracellular ATP to block cell proliferation through T-cell activation.
